5. Cookie-Free Analytics
5.1 Why We Don't Use Cookies
We believe in respecting your privacy. That's why we use Plausible Analytics - a privacy-focused, cookie-free analytics service that:
- Does not use cookies or store personal data
- Does not track visitors across websites
- Does not create personal profiles
- Complies with GDPR, CCPA, and PECR without requiring consent banners
5.2 What Plausible Analytics Collects
Plausible Analytics collects only anonymized, aggregated data including:
- Page views and unique visitors (anonymized)
- Referral sources
- Top pages visited
- Device type (desktop/mobile)
- General location (country/region level only)
5.3 No Consent Required
Because we use cookie-free analytics that cannot identify individuals, no consent is required under privacy laws. Your browsing remains completely private.

9. Your Rights
Under UK GDPR, you have the following rights:
- Access: Request a copy of your personal data
- Rectification: Correct inaccurate or incomplete data
- Erasure: Request deletion of your personal data
- Portability: Receive your data in a portable format
- Restriction: Limit how we process your data
- Objection: Object to processing based on legitimate interests
- Withdraw Consent: For newsletter and marketing communications
